When it comes to the use of sound effects in various media productions, understanding the legal framework and regulations in Africa is essential. Sound effects play a crucial role in enhancing audio-visual content, from films and TV shows to video games and advertisements. However, using sound effects without proper authorization can lead to copyright infringement and legal repercussions. In Africa, the laws and regulations surrounding sound effects usage vary from country to country. It is important for content creators, filmmakers, game developers, and other professionals to be aware of these regulations to ensure compliance and avoid legal issues. Here are some key points to consider when using sound effects in Africa: 1. Copyright Laws: Just like any other form of creative work, sound effects are protected by copyright laws in most African countries. This means that using sound effects without permission from the copyright owner may constitute infringement. Content creators should always obtain proper licenses or permissions before incorporating sound effects into their projects. 2. Public Domain: Some sound effects may be in the public domain, which means they are not protected by copyright and can be used freely by anyone. It is important to verify the copyright status of sound effects before using them to avoid any legal complications. 3. Royalty-Free Sound Effects: There are numerous online platforms that offer royalty-free sound effects for purchase or download. These sound effects are pre-cleared for commercial use, eliminating the need to obtain individual licenses from copyright holders. However, it is important to carefully read the licensing terms to ensure compliance with usage restrictions. 4. Fair Use: In some African countries, there are provisions for fair use of copyrighted material, including sound effects, for purposes such as criticism, comment, news reporting, teaching, scholarship, or research. Content creators should familiarize themselves with the conditions and limitations of fair use to determine if their intended use of sound effects falls within this exception. 5. Cultural Sensitivities: When using sound effects in Africa, it is crucial to consider cultural sensitivities and avoid any content that may be offensive or disrespectful to local communities. Sound effects should be used in a responsible and culturally appropriate manner. In conclusion, navigating sound effects regulations in Africa requires a good understanding of copyright laws, licensing requirements, and cultural considerations. By following legal guidelines and respecting intellectual property rights, content creators can effectively incorporate sound effects into their projects while staying compliant with the law.
